Muscardin :: Muscardin (n.) The common European dormouse; -- so named from its odor.
Muscardine :: Muscardine (n.) A disease which is very destructive to silkworms, and which sometimes extends to other insects. It is attended by the development of a fungus (provisionally called Botrytis bassiana). Also, the fungus itself..
Muscariform :: Muscariform (a.) Having the form of a brush.
Muscarin :: Muscarin (n.) A solid crystalline substance, C5H13NO2, found in the toadstool (Agaricus muscarius), and in putrid fish. It is a typical ptomaine, and a violent poison..
